Understanding S3 Object Storage On-Premise

S3 Object Storage On-Premise is a solution that provides the same API S3 but physically resides in a private data center, corporate intranet, or at the edge. It allows enterprises to capitalize on the S3 API’s familiarity to application developers without committing to a full cloud migration.

Navigating the Benefits

The appeal of S3 Object Storage On-Premise lies in its seamless integration with existing infrastructure and applications. The benefits are manifold:

Cost-Efficiency:

With on-premise storage, there are no data ingress or egress charges, offering cost savings for data-intensive applications.

Data Sovereignty and Control:

Sensitive data that falls under regulatory compliance canstay within the geographical and legal boundaries of an organization.

Latency and Performance:

For applications that need to process data at lightning speeds, on-premise storage ensures minimal latency.

Scalability and Elasticity:

On-premise S3 storage solutions can grow and shrink based ondemand, ensuring resource optimization and operational agility.

Security and Compliance

Security in the data-rich milieu is non-negotiable. Forenterprises handling sensitive or regulated data, the security features of your S3 Object Storage On-Premise should mimic or exceed those of a cloud provider.

Access Control Mechanism:

A robust access control list should be implemented to manageuser permissions and rights to access, modify, and delete objects.

Encryption at Rest and Transit:

All data should be encrypted not just during transmission but also when it’s stored, protecting data from unauthorized access.

Regular Auditing and Monitoring:

Set up a comprehensive logging and monitoring system todetect and track unauthorized access attempts.

FAQs

Q: What are the main challenges when moving S3 Object Storage to anon-premise solution?

A: The major hurdles involve hardware and software compatibility, data migration strategies, and the initial investment in creating and maintaining the on-premise infrastructure.

Q: Can S3 Object Storage On-Premise solution work with hybrid cloud deployments?

A: Yes, S3 Object Storage On-Premise is often acrucial piece of a hybrid cloud model, providing a balance between speed, cost,and regulatory compliance. Integrating it with your cloud-based solutions ensures a seamless global strategy.
